Square Enix Reduces Earnings Forecasts by 91% Will they be forced to file for bankruptcy protection?

It seems last week's Final Fantasy XIV kerfuffle had even more fallout than we thought. In an announcement on the company's official corporate site today, Square Enix drastically reduced its earnings forecasts for the remainder of the fiscal year from 12 billion yen (approx. $142.4 million USD) to just 1 billion yen ($11.9 million) - a decrease of 91.7%

Abriael4893d ago

Looks like the one that wrote the headline isn't too smart.

What's been reduced by 91% is the "net income", which means the PROFIT, with expenses taxes and such already subtracted.

The fact that the company still predicts to make a profit (with so many companies out there that end years actually losing money), means that bankruptcy isn't even on the horizon.

The actual income from sales (without expenses) has been reduced just by 19%, which puts them just above the margin they need to turn a *profit*.

It's funny, because economically speaking the percentage reduction of the net income is the *least* telling. Of course, it 90% makes bigger sounding headlines than the actual relevant figure, which again, is little below 19%. Bad? sure, but hardly catastrophic.
